Grace Jr/Sr High School is a lower-poverty, mid-sized combined-grade school in Grace, Idaho, enrolling 256 students.
Class sizes run a bit leaner than typical: 13.5:1 puts it in the smaller third of Idaho schools by student-teacher ratio.
Economic need runs somewhat below the state's typical profile, with 18.6% of students eligible for free meals.
With 256 students, its enrollment sits close to the Idaho median campus size.
Its Resource Investment Index sits near the middle of the pack among 775 scored Idaho schools.
Against 141 statewide peers matched on enrollment and economic need, it ranks mid-pack at #83.
Its student body is predominantly White (91% of enrollment) (diversity index 16/100).
Counselor coverage runs a bit thin, about 256 students per counselor, somewhat past the ASCA-recommended 250:1 benchmark.
The federal civil-rights collection also records 2 expulsions at this campus for 2021-22.
Its district, Grace Joint District, also runs Black Canyon Elementary School (292 students).
